I finally figured out why there are duplicate watches on Trakt after watching once on Sage. I'm kicking myself because it was something I completely overlooked.

If you are scrobbling and you stop watching, Trakt counts this as a watched show.

The workaround for now is to not use scrobbling. Once that is turned off you should only get one watch. I will be working on a real fix.

Version 0.17 has improved matching capabilities and a good number of other fixes and enhancements. I'd really like to get it out sooner rather than later.

Version 0.17

I just published version 0.17. It does not have the fix in it for the duplicate Trakt entries but there are enough other enhancements and bug fixes. Here is the changelog:
  • Retry if Trakt is unavailable when scanning upcoming recordings, setting watched, or clearing watched.
  • Improved searching by searching movies even if the show is identified as an episode.
  • Improved searching by looking for cases where the show title is preceeded by the network name and a colon.
  • Improved performance by saving the Trakt ID and IMDB ID after searching for a show.
  • Added additional debug code and checks to help isolate occasional "null airing in timestamp" message.
  • Added additional error checking when GETing to help isolate occasional "api.trakt.tv" errors.
  • When getting history, specifically check for action=watched.
  • Added ability to parse not_found episodes where the response contains seasons that contain episodes.
  • Improved error handling for cases where null JSON was returned.
  • Explicitly check to make sure user is logged on the Trakt before attempting any actions.
  • Fixed a bug that caused some episodes that were not set watched on Trakt to be reported as watched.
  • Fixed a bug that caused a search failure when the show title contained "+".
  • Fixed a bug that caused UI hang if MediaFile was null.
  • Fixed a bug in the STV causing an occasional error due to Options Menu already being closed.
  • Fixed a bug that prevented episodes that were manually SetWatched to have the timestamp updated if it was watched in the past too.
  • Fixed a bug that caused the progress to be calculated incorrectly when scrobbling.
